Output d064d07990bb2e6aa678bd800935259ac326dfe71b274daec1f638d22ddfeb74:5

value
1484070054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e95d712a33fe94140c8b551428f1fe126d09774 OP_EQUAL
address
38rY8afEcFVETuVjrw1A4Dy6QsP7jjMn5D
transaction
d064d07990bb2e6aa678bd800935259ac326dfe71b274daec1f638d22ddfeb74
confirmations
351884
spent
true